Color. … Web4 de ene. de 2024 · New York State minimum wage rate has increase d from $13.20 to $14.20 an hour for Upstate New Yorkers (consisting of workers outside of NYC, Long Island, and Westchester where the minimum wage is already, and will remain, $15/hour). This wage increase went into effect on December 31, 2024. Tip Credit Increase

WebThe benefit: is 50 percent of your average weekly wage for the last eight weeks worked. cannot be more than the maximum benefit allowed, currently $170 per week (WCL §204). Is subject to Social Security and Medicare taxes. is paid for a maximum of 26 weeks of disability during any 52 consecutive week period (WCL §205).
